The Mystery of Belonging: Receiving the Kingdom as a Child
The readings today explore the profound mystery . . .
. . . behind Jesus’ invitation for children to come to Him. We all have heard the story of Jesus holding a child. But do we really understand the meaning
behind the mystery?
The Essence of Being a Child
It emphasizes that the essence of being a child is belonging—to a family, to one another, and ultimately to God. Just as children must be raised, humanity, too, requires guidance and teaching from God. The Homily highlights the familial relationship we share through Christ, as both children of God and of Mary, reinforcing that true freedom comes not from independence but from recognizing our belonging.
The call to receive the Kingdom like a child is a call to embrace this belonging fully, a message that extends to families and the entire Church.
